Can You Recycle Vapes with Batteries?

The answer to this question is yes, you can recycle iget legend with batteries. However, it's important to note that not all recycling centers accept electronic cigarette batteries. This is because they are considered hazardous waste and require special handling.

If you want to recycle your vape battery, the first step is to check with your local recycling center to see if they accept electronic cigarette batteries. If they do, you can simply drop off your battery at the center and they will take care of the rest.

If your local recycling center does not accept electronic cigarette batteries, there are other options available. Many electronic cigarette manufacturers have recycling programs in place that allow you to send in your used batteries for proper disposal. You can also check with your local electronics store to see if they have a battery recycling program in place.

Why Recycle Vape Batteries?

Recycling vape batteries is important for several reasons. First and foremost, it helps to protect the environment by keeping hazardous materials out of landfills and waterways. By recycling your vape battery, you are doing your part to reduce your environmental impact and help keep the planet healthy.

In addition to the environmental benefits, recycling Colorado batteries also helps to conserve natural resources. Lithium-ion batteries are made from a variety of materials, including lithium, cobalt, and nickel. By recycling these batteries, we can reduce the need to mine these materials, which can have a significant impact on the environment.
